摘要:摘要:本設計是集信報箱、快件箱、寄存柜等功能于一體的多功能設計,具有取件、快遞存取、物品暫存和物品信息查詢等功能。成本低且簡易,無須與傳統快遞柜簽約,能大量投入老
摘要:本設計是集信報箱、快件箱、寄存柜等功能于一體的多功能設計,具有取件、快遞存取、物品暫存和物品信息查詢等功能。成本低且簡易,無須與傳統快遞柜簽約,能大量投入老舊小區完善快遞投放。
關鍵詞:單片機;GSM模塊;WiFi模塊;信息服務平臺;共享
研究意義
隨著電子商務的迅猛發展,快遞業務呈高速增長趨勢。快遞柜將快件暫時保存在投遞箱內,將投遞信息通過短信等方式發送用戶,此服務模式較好地滿足了用戶隨時取件,但市面的高成本快遞柜未普及到各個老舊小區,此設計便于物業制作管理,保障未投放小區使用。

系統參數指標
芯片:STM32F407VET6單片機WiFi模塊:ESP8266模塊
GSM模塊:SIM800C模塊顯示屏:LCD12864液晶屏
鍵盤:4x4矩陣鍵盤鎖:9V電子鎖繼電器:松樂SRD-05VDC-SL-C
供電:芯片:5VWiFi模塊:5VGSM模塊:5V繼電器:5V電子鎖:9V
核心流程
采用WiFi模塊作為信息傳輸設備,將單片機數據與信息服務平臺數據進行交互;采用SIM800C模塊穩定通信,用單片機控制將短信發送給用戶;矩陣鍵盤作為輸入設備進行輸入操作;液晶屏提供操作信息顯示;蜂鳴器為報警器;繼電器控制電控鎖;
主控芯片STM32F407VET6為STM32系列單片機,性價比超高,功能強大,高性能、低成本、低功耗。
ESP8266WiFi模塊是超低功耗的UART-WiFi透傳模塊,支持實時操作系統(RTOS)和Wi-Fi協議棧,可將用戶的物理設備連接到Wi-Fi上,進行網絡通信,實現聯網功能。
TCPClient透傳模式
1設置WIFI模式2重啟生效
AT+CWMODE=1//設置為STA模式AT+RST響應OK
響應OK
3連接路由器
AT+CWJAP=”ALIENTEK”,”0101”//連接對象路由器的ssid和password
響應:OK
4查詢模塊IP5在電腦上面使用網絡調試助手創建一個server
AT+CIFSR
響應192.168.1.xxx
6模塊連接到server7開啟透傳模式
AT+CIPSTART="TCP","192.168.1.115",8080AT+CIPMODE=1
響應:CONNECT響應:OKALIENTEK
OK
8開始透傳9退出
AT+CIPSEND
響應OK
透傳模式中,若識別到單獨的一包數據“+++”,則退出透傳模式。若客戶需要模塊上電自動連接到某個IP進入透傳模式,此時客戶需要在模塊連接到wifi熱點后,發送AT+SAVETRANSLINK=1,"192.168.1.xxx",8086,"TCP",ALIENTEK設置模塊為上電自動連接到TCPServer:192.168.1.xxx,8086,進入透傳模式。
SIM800C模塊采用串口(UART)通信,使用標準的AT指令對模塊進行控制,實現短信功能。將控制器連接到模塊的TTL接口或是RS232接口。硬件連接為:USB--TTL模塊TTL端的TXD--SIM800C的TTL電平接口的RXD
USB--TTL模塊TTL端的RXD--SIM800C的TTL電平接口的TXD
USB--TTL模塊的GND--SIM800C的GND
Attentio指令集是從終端設備(ATTE)或數據終端設備(DTE)向終端適配器(TA)或數據電路終端設備發送。通過TA,TE發送AT指令來控制移動臺(MS)的功能,與GSM網絡業務進行交互。串口調試助手SSCOM測試,打開選擇正確的COM號,設置波特率為115200,勾選發送新行,發送AT到SIM800C模塊,在收到第一次數據后,模塊會自動實現串口同步后續通信就不會出現亂碼了。SIM800C具有自動串口波特率識別功能(識別范圍:1200~115200),設備可隨便選擇一個不超過范圍波特率來和模塊進行通信。從調試結果可以看出,已經可以和SIM800C模塊進行通信,通過發送不同的AT指令,就可以實現對SIM800C的各種控制。
信息服務平臺是物品信息查詢網站,用ASP.NET技術開發的WEB網頁,WEB頁面主要使用到了.NET控件+Jquery框架,通過與SQLserver數據庫交互,實現了用戶信息的錄入、查詢等操作。網頁端通過讀取單片機控制WiFi模塊發送的存入或取出操作數據,自動修改數據庫數據,實現智能化,后臺可隨時掌握物品箱狀態,用戶通過網站可查詢自己物品情況。
參考文獻
[1]張洋,劉軍,嚴漢宇,左忠凱編著.精通STM32F4:庫函數版[M].北京:北京航空航天大學出版社,2015.
[2]陳杰,黃鴻.傳感器與檢測技術[M].北京:高等教育出版社,2002.
[3]譚浩強.C語言程序設計(第三版)[M].北京:清華大學出版社,2014.
[4]張毅剛,趙光權,劉旺編著.單片機原理及應用(第三版)[M].北京:高等教育出版社,2016.
[5]閻石.數字電子技術基礎[M].北京:高等教育出版社,1997.
[6]孫群英,鄢志丹,劉鳴.氣敏傳感器的電路設計[J].實驗科學與技術,2006(3):122—123.
作者陳博文盧志超薛宗穩吳沅賽周嘉輝